一种基于互联网和云计算的软件开发方法技术

技术编号:39400540 阅读:16 留言:0更新日期:2023-11-19 15:53
本发明专利技术涉及数据处理领域,具体涉及一种基于互联网和云计算的软件开发方法,用于解决现有的互联网和云计算的软件开发方法无法对用户的需求意见进行采集,不能根据用户需求进行灵活部署,而且无法对软件开发人员进行分析,软件开发人员的能力参差不齐,易于导致软件开发过程中出现大量误差,影响软件开发效率与质量的问题;该软件开发方法通过互联网对反馈意见进行收集并参考,可以根据用户需求进行灵活部署,实时收集用户反馈并更新软件,可以提高软件开发效率,提高用户满意度,还通过对开发者进行分析并筛选,使得进行软件开发的人员综合能力优良,进一步提高了软件开发效率,降低误差出现几率,减少开发成本,提高软件质量

【技术实现步骤摘要】
一种基于互联网和云计算的软件开发方法


[0001]本专利技术涉及数据处理领域,具体涉及一种基于互联网和云计算的软件开发方法


技术介绍

[0002]软件开发是根据用户要求建造出软件系统或者系统中的软件部分的过程

它是一项包括需求获取

开发规划

需求分析和设计

编程实现

软件测试

版本控制的系统工程

在传统的软件开发中,通常需要投入大量的人力

物力和时间,而且开发周期长,开发成本高,随着互联网和云计算技术的发展,越来越多的软件开始转移到云平台上进行开发和部署,申请号为
CN202210633171.2
的专利公开了一种互联网和云计算的软件开发方法,包括以下步骤:步骤一:用户通过周期模型输入软件开发信息,软件开发信息包括软件类型与软件参数;步骤二:周期模型对软件的参数进行体量分析并得到软件的体量系数
TL
;步骤三:周期模型将软件的关键词集合与体量系数发送至云存储端,对云存储端存储的已完成开发软件进行关键词比对并得到匹配对象;该专利技术可以根据体量系数在云存储端中对相同开发难度的已完成项目进行筛查,从而让用户了解到以往相似类型的软件开发的周期

资金等数据,但仍然存在以下不足之处:无法对用户的需求意见进行采集,不能根据用户需求进行灵活部署,用户满意度不高,而且无法对软件开发人员进行分析,软件开发人员的能力参差不齐,易于导致软件开发过程中出现大量误差,影响软件开发效率与质量


技术实现思路

[0003]为了克服上述的技术问题,本专利技术的目的在于提供一种基于互联网和云计算的软件开发方法:软件开发管理人员通过在意见收集模块中上传基础信息,并根据基础信息以及基础信息的反馈意见获得意见收集参数,意见收集参数包括传时值

支反值以及评论值,通过信息分析模块根据意见收集参数获得意见收集系数,通过软件开发平台根据意见收集系数获得意见数据包,通过人员分配模块获取开发者,同时生成参数采集指令,通过参数采集模块接收到参数采集指令后获取开发者的人员分配参数,人员分配参数包括业时值

参软值以及工误值,通过信息分析模块根据人员分配参数获得人员分配系数,通过软件开发平台根据人员分配系数获得选中人员,通过人员分配模块接收到意见数据包和选中人员后,将意见数据包发送至选中人员的电脑终端,解决了现有的互联网和云计算的软件开发方法无法对用户的需求意见进行采集,不能根据用户需求进行灵活部署,用户满意度不高,而且无法对软件开发人员进行分析,软件开发人员的能力参差不齐,易于导致软件开发过程中出现大量误差,影响软件开发效率与质量的问题

[0004]本专利技术的目的可以通过以下技术方案实现:一种基于互联网和云计算的软件开发方法,包括以下步骤:步骤一:软件开发管理人员在意见收集模块中上传基础信息,并根据基础信息以及基础信息的反馈意见获得意见收集参数,并将意见收集参数发送至信息分析模块;其中,意见收集参数包括传时值
CS、
支反值
ZF
以及评论值
PL

步骤二:信息分析模块根据意见收集参数获得意见收集系数
SJ
,并将意见收集系数
SJ
发送至软件开发平台;步骤三:软件开发平台根据意见收集系数
SJ
获得意见数据包,并将意见数据包发送至人员分配模块;步骤四:人员分配模块获取开发者
i
,同时生成参数采集指令,并将参数采集指令发送至参数采集模块;步骤五:参数采集模块接收到参数采集指令后获取开发者
i
的人员分配参数,并将人员分配参数发送至信息分析模块;其中,人员分配参数包括业时值
YS、
参软值
CR
以及工误值
GW
;步骤六:信息分析模块根据人员分配参数获得人员分配系数
RF
,并将人员分配系数
RF
发送至软件开发平台;步骤七:软件开发平台根据人员分配系数
RF
获得选中人员,并将选中人员发送至人员分配模块;步骤八:人员分配模块接收到意见数据包和选中人员后,将意见数据包发送至选中人员的电脑终端

[0005]作为本专利技术进一步的方案:所述意见收集模块获得意见收集参数的具体过程如下:软件开发管理人员上传需要开发的软件的基础信息,并将基础信息共享至展示大厅,且基础信息关联设置意见收集区;其中,基础信息包括项目名称以及项目信息描述;获取基础信息的上传时刻与当前时刻,获得两者之间的时间差,并将其标记为传时值
CS
;获取意见收集区中的所有反馈意见,获取反馈意见的支持数量和反对数量,并将其分别标记为支数值
ZS
和反数值
FS
,将支数值
ZS
和反数值
FS
代入公式中得到支反值
ZF
,其中,
s1、s2
分别为支数值
ZS
和反数值
FS
的预设比例系数,且
s1+s2=1
,0<
s1

s2
<1,取
s1=0.44

s2=0.56
;获取反馈意见的总评论数量和总评论人次,并将其分别标记为论数值
LS
和论次值
LC
,将论数值
LS
和论次值
LC
代入公式中得到评论值
PL
,其中,
p1、p2
分别为动频值
DP
和动幅值
DF
的预设比例系数,且
p1+p2=1
,0<
p2

p1
<1,取
p1=0.55

p2=0.45
;将传时值
CS、
支反值
ZF
以及评论值
PL
发送至信息分析模块

[0006]作为本专利技术进一步的方案:所述信息分析模块获得意见收集系数
SJ
的具体过程如下:将传时值
CS、
支反值
ZF
以及评论值
PL
代入公式得到意见收集系数
SJ
,其中,
ε
为误差调节因子,取
ε
=0.982

j1、j2
以及
j3
分别为传时值
CS、
支反值
ZF
以及评论值
PL
的预设权重系数,且
j2

j3

j1

1.438
,取
j1=1.56
,本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.
一种基于互联网和云计算的软件开发方法,其特征在于,包括以下步骤:步骤一:软件开发管理人员在意见收集模块中上传基础信息,并根据基础信息以及基础信息的反馈意见获得意见收集参数,并将意见收集参数发送至信息分析模块;其中,意见收集参数包括传时值

支反值以及评论值;步骤二:信息分析模块根据意见收集参数获得意见收集系数,并将意见收集系数发送至软件开发平台;步骤三:软件开发平台根据意见收集系数获得意见数据包,并将意见数据包发送至人员分配模块;步骤四:人员分配模块获取开发者,同时生成参数采集指令,并将参数采集指令发送至参数采集模块;步骤五:参数采集模块接收到参数采集指令后获取开发者的人员分配参数,并将人员分配参数发送至信息分析模块;其中,人员分配参数包括业时值

参软值以及工误值;步骤六:信息分析模块根据人员分配参数获得人员分配系数,并将人员分配系数发送至软件开发平台;步骤七:软件开发平台根据人员分配系数获得选中人员,并将选中人员发送至人员分配模块;步骤八:人员分配模块接收到意见数据包和选中人员后,将意见数据包发送至选中人员的电脑终端
。2.
根据权利要求1所述的一种基于互联网和云计算的软件开发方法,其特征在于,所述意见收集模块获得意见收集参数的具体过程如下:软件开发管理人员上传需要开发的软件的基础信息,并将基础信息共享至展示大厅,且基础信息关联设置意见收集区;其中,基础信息包括项目名称以及项目信息描述;获取基础信息的上传时刻与当前时刻,获得两者之间的时间差,并将其标记为传时值;获取意见收集区中的所有反馈意见,获取反馈意见的支持数量...

【专利技术属性】
技术研发人员:彭红娟
申请(专利权)人:深圳市多美达数码科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1